Case Study: The Rich Barber

The Challenge

Chuka Torres had created something truly revolutionary. As a celebrity barber and entrepreneur based in Sacramento with shops in California, he invented the 1 Min. Blade Modifier—the first and only patented trimmer blade sharpener on the market (Patent #US 10,556,324 B1). The tool transformed how professional barbers maintain their equipment, sharpening blades up to 70% in just 60 seconds. But success brought a critical problem: counterfeiters flooded Amazon with knockoff products, threatening both The Rich Barber's brand reputation and Chuka's patented intellectual property. Combined with underdeveloped Amazon content and no strategic advertising approach, the brand wasn't capturing its full market potential on the platform where professional barbers and grooming enthusiasts were actively searching for solutions.

Chuka needed more than basic Amazon management—he needed a strategic partner who understood brand protection, content optimization, and performance advertising. As a barber, inventor, and business owner managing multiple locations and product development, he required experts who could handle the full complexity of Amazon while protecting the innovation he'd worked years to patent and bring to market.
